Problems and Recommendations for the Komatsu 2000 Excavator

While the Komatsu 2000 excavator is a robust and reliable piece of machinery, like any heavy equipment, it is not without its challenges. Understanding these potential problems and having practical recommendations can help operators maintain optimal performance and prolong the life of the machine.

Common Problems

Despite its impressive specifications, operators may encounter several issues with the Komatsu 2000 excavator:

1. Hydraulic System Issues

– Leakage: Hydraulic fluid leaks can occur due to worn seals or damaged hoses, leading to reduced efficiency and potential system failure.
– Pressure Fluctuations: Inconsistent hydraulic pressure can affect the machine’s performance, making it difficult to control attachments effectively.

2. Engine Performance

– Overheating: The engine may overheat if the cooling system is not functioning properly, which can lead to severe damage if not addressed promptly.
– Fuel Efficiency: Operators may notice decreased fuel efficiency over time, often due to clogged filters or injector issues.

3. Undercarriage Wear

– Track Damage: The tracks can wear unevenly or become damaged due to rough terrain, leading to costly replacements.
– Roller and Idler Wear: Components such as rollers and idlers may wear out faster if the machine is not maintained properly.

4. Electrical System Failures

– Battery Issues: A weak or failing battery can lead to starting problems, especially in colder weather.
– Sensor Malfunctions: Faulty sensors can cause warning lights to activate unnecessarily, leading to confusion and potential downtime.

Practical Recommendations

To mitigate these problems and ensure the longevity of the Komatsu 2000 excavator, operators should consider the following recommendations:

1. Regular Maintenance

– Scheduled Inspections: Conduct regular inspections of the hydraulic system, engine, and undercarriage to identify potential issues early.
– Fluid Changes: Change hydraulic fluid and engine oil according to the manufacturer’s recommendations to maintain optimal performance.

2. Monitor Performance

– Keep an Eye on Gauges: Regularly check temperature and pressure gauges to catch any abnormalities before they escalate into major issues.
– Fuel Quality: Use high-quality fuel and keep fuel filters clean to ensure efficient engine performance.

3. Operator Training

– Proper Use of Controls: Ensure that operators are trained in the correct use of controls to minimize wear and tear on the machine.
– Awareness of Surroundings: Operators should be aware of the terrain and conditions to avoid unnecessary strain on the undercarriage.

4. Address Issues Promptly

– Immediate Repairs: Address any leaks, strange noises, or performance issues as soon as they arise to prevent further damage.
– Consult Professionals: When in doubt, consult with a certified technician or the manufacturer for guidance on repairs and maintenance.

By being proactive about maintenance and addressing issues promptly, operators can maximize the performance and lifespan of the Komatsu 2000 excavator, ensuring it remains a valuable asset on the job site.
